Parish Plan for NORTHCHAPEL Published December 2009 The Old Forge Centre village across green Working Men’s Club, Pipers Lane Centre village looking south 2 Introduction from the Chairman of Northchapel Parish Council I am delighted to introduce the Northchapel Parish Plan. This document has been worked on over a number of years, and is the result of consultation within the community of Northchapel, with Chichester District Council and West Sussex County Council. We have also benefited great- ly from the input of Action in rural Sussex and the Sussex Association of Local Councils. The Parish Plan is an overview of the way we, as a community, wish Northchapel to develop in the years ahead, the problems and challenges we face, and how we propose to deal with them in partnership with the appropriate outside authorities. We are happily supplied with an excellent local school, with a newly refurbished Village Hall, and a Village Shop and Post Office, however there is much to be addressed if we are to achieve our aim of making Northchapel a place that not only we, but also our children, will be happy to call home. • We must ensure there is an adequate supply of appropriate and affordable housing to meet the needs of future generations (High Priority and Ongoing). • We need to work to establish transport services which link the village to local townships on a regular basis (Medium Priority). • We must work to provide leisure facilities for the younger members of our community (Ongoing). • We must continue to campaign for proper control of the speed of traffic through our village (High Priority and Ongoing). -

WELCOME TO NORTHCHAPEL and we hope you will find the following information helpful as you settle in. Parish News – this monthly publication (with December/January and July/August being combined editions) covers both Northchapel and Ebernoe and is invaluable for finding out what is going on in the village hall/school/church etc., bus timetables and services that are offered by our advertisers. There are village noticeboards outside the shop and on the village green. Other information can be found on the village website www.northchapel.org. Copies of the Parish News can be purchased from the shop (50p per copy) or delivered to you for an annual subscription of £5, please ask Jane Walter (707458) to add you to a distributor’s round. Village Shop/Post Office – open from 7am to 7pm and on Sunday from 7.30am to 12pm. Post Office hours are advertised in the shop. Daily newspapers (can be delivered) and a really good range of fresh food including dairy produce, bread, coffee, frozen/store cupboard items and alcohol. The shop owner and staff are always a good source of knowledge and can usually point you in the right direction if you need help. The Parish Churches of St Michael’s Northchapel, Holy Trinity Ebernoe and St Laurence, Lurgashall are looked after by one rector, the Reverend Peter Hayes who lives in the Rectory, Northchapel. Church services are listed on the church noticeboard and in the Parish News for all three parishes. Contact tel. nos. for the churchwardens are in the Parish News and on church noticeboard. -
